2/*
3 * Window message translation functions for OS/2
4 *
5 *
6 * Copyright 1999 Sander van Leeuwen (sandervl@xs4all.nl)
7 *
8 *
9 * Project Odin Software License can be found in LICENSE.TXT
10 *
11 * TODO: Some messages that are sent to the frame window are directly passed on to the client
12 * -> Get/PeekMessage never gets them as we return a dummy message for non-client windows
13 * (i.e. menu WM_COMMAND messages)
14 *
15 * TODO: Filter translation isn't correct! (for posted messages or messages that don't have
16 * a PM version)
17 *
18 * TODO: Flaw in our message handling; we don't handle posted/sent (by the app)
19 * system messages properly if removed from the queue with PeekMessage.
20 * e.g.
21 * PostMessage(WM_KEYDOWN)
22 * PeekMessage(any, PM_NOREMOVE)
23 * ...
24 * PeekMessage(WM_KEYDOWN, WM_KEYDOWN, PM_REMOVE)
25 *
26 * So what we really need is a complete win to os2 message translation
27 * in Post/SendMessage. Quite a lot of work though...
28 *
29 */

370//******************************************************************************
371//PeekMessage retrieves only messages associated with the window identified by the
372//hwnd parameter or any of its children as specified by the IsChild function, and within
373//the range of message values given by the uMsgFilterMin and uMsgFilterMax
374//parameters. If hwnd is NULL, PeekMessage retrieves messages for any window that
375//belongs to the current thread making the call. (PeekMessage does not retrieve
376//messages for windows that belong to other threads.) If hwnd is -1, PeekMessage only
377//returns messages with a hwnd value of NULL, as posted by the PostAppMessage
378//function. If uMsgFilterMin and uMsgFilterMax are both zero, PeekMessage returns all
379//available messages (no range filtering is performed).
380//TODO: Not working as specified right now!
